Nami Island – Korea’s Must-See Ecological Park

Your day kicks off early with private pickup from your hotel in Seoul, setting the tone for a comfortable, stress-free journey. About two hours later, you arrive at Nami Island. Famous for its stunning tree-lined roads and as a filming location for Korean dramas, Nami is a favorite among travelers for photogenic scenery and relaxed vibes.

Elysian Gangchon Ski Resort – Snow Play and Ski Lessons

Next, you head to the Elysian Gangchon Ski Resort, just around 30 minutes from Nami Island. This resort is especially friendly to beginners, with snow slopes tailored for those new to skiing. You get a private ski lesson with professional instructors, equipment included, making it accessible even for total novices.

The Garden of Morning Calm – Nature’s Nighttime Spectacle

The final stop is the Garden of Morning Calm, a beautifully landscaped haven that comes alive, especially at night during winter with its light festival. From spring to autumn, it’s a visual treat with various flowers and trees, but visiting at night during winter takes on a different charm — a shimmering display of lights that transforms the garden into a fairy tale.

The Practical Details

Private Nami Island, Elysian Ski and garden of morning calm Tour - The Practical Details

This private tour offers a lot of value for the $280 price point, especially when considering all included amenities: transportation, ski equipment, entrance fees, and a knowledgeable guide. The air-conditioned minivan ensures comfort throughout the day, and the hotel pickup and dropoff make logistics effortless.

The tour departs early at 7:30 am, giving you a full day of activity. The group is small, with a maximum of 15 travelers, which helps keep things intimate and flexible. The recommended minimum age for skiing is 4 years, making this accessible for families with young children.

While meals aren’t included, the tour’s structure leaves plenty of time for lunch, which you might want to plan ahead for, especially if you prefer local Korean dishes.

What’s Not Included

  • Meals are not part of the package, so bringing snacks or planning a meal stop is advised.
  • Ski clothing rental costs an additional 20,000 KRW, which is a reasonable fee if you don’t own your gear.
